Handsome Jack was in charge of Hyperion, a huge corporation, and was a homicidal authoritarian leader who wished to restore order to the planet by killing all the bandits (some of whom were basically just people he disagreed with). He was a very charismatic leader (and even can be oddly likable outside of the game as well, he has some really good dialogue)

The morality of everyone in the game can be considered a bit gray and there's a decent amount of people who don't think Jack is entirely evil. Arguments range from pointing at evidence that Jack could have a severe mental illness (which as someone who is going to school for psychiatry, actually does hold some water) to folks who totally woobie-fy him and ignore the fact he isnt above killing/torturing anyone and emotionally abused his own daughter.

Rhys has a serious case of hero worship for Jack and grows close to him throughout the game (their relationship remains unhealthy as fuck throughout) and SPOILER ALERT:
Jack ends up betraying him in the end.
